    <fulldesc>&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;&lt;strong&gt;New Delhi, Sep 9 (KNN)&lt;/strong&gt; India's exports to Kuwait reached USD 2.10 billion in the fiscal year 2023-24, marking a significant increase of 34.78 per cent from the USD 1.56 billion recorded in the previous fiscal year, according to official data from the Ministry of Commerce and Industry.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;This growth underscores the strengthening trade relationship between the two nations.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;The rise in exports is attributed to several key factors, including the export of aircraft and spacecraft components, cereals, and a diverse range of precious and semi-precious stones.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;Additionally, imitation jewelry, coins, vehicles, and pharmaceutical products have contributed to the impressive performance.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;Kuwait, a petroleum-rich nation with substantial reserves, plays a crucial role as a trading partner for India.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;According to the latest OPEC data, Kuwait possesses estimated crude oil reserves of 101.5 billion barrels, representing nearly 6 per cent of global reserves, and proven natural gas reserves of approximately 1,784 billion cubic meters (63 trillion cubic feet).&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;Kuwait ranks as the fourth-largest economy within the Gulf Cooperation Council, following the UAE, Saudi Arabia, and Qatar.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;This competitive market presents significant opportunities for Indian exports, especially in the consumer goods and project sectors.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;Historically, trade has been a cornerstone of India-Kuwait relations, with India consistently ranking among Kuwait's top trading partners.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;For the fiscal year 2023-24, total bilateral trade between the two countries reached USD 10.479 billion, with Indian exports contributing USD 2.10 billion&amp;mdash;a notable increase of 34.7 per cent year-over-year.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
&#13;
&lt;p&gt;&lt;span style=&quot;font-size:14px&quot;&gt;Furthermore, Kuwait is a key supplier of crude oil to India, ranking as the sixth-largest supplier in the 2023-24 fiscal year and fulfilling approximately 3 per cent of India's total energy needs.&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&#13;
